[quote=Anonymous]I have, and published a novel on fan fiction.net First thing I ever wrote and it blew up. Now I am working on writing a legit novel and planning to self publish (may publish the fanfic as well but change the names and stuff, like Fifty Shades of Grey had to do) I think what I learned from that experience is cream rises to the top. If you are a good writer, quite often people will find you and you will grow a fanbase, regardless of your own faith in your work. Not everyone has that happen, of course. But publishing things online, even for free, is a huge resource that brings your work to millions. I would definitely recommend self publishing, in whatever capacity. It's amazing to think we live in a time of unprecedented personal power for artists where we can actually distribute our work, have total control, and get a cut of the profits and everything. Take advantage of it and don't give up hope!
